How did progressive reformers amend the U.S. Constitution?

The Progressive Era resulted in four important amendments to the U.S. Constitution. The 16th Amendment (1913) gave the federal government the power to collect income taxes. Tax rates were progressive (in another sense of the word), or graduated. This means that those with higher incomes pay higher tax rates. The 17th Amendment (1913) led to the direct election of U.S. senators. (Under the original Constitution, written in 1787, state legislatures chose senators.) The 18th Amendment (1918) made the manufacture and sale of alcohol illegal, ushering in more than a decade of Prohibition, until this amendment was repealed in 1933. Finally, the 19th Amendment (1920) gave American women the right to vote. The crusade for women's suffrage, which lasted for decades, was the largest and most controversial reform movement of the Progressive Era. Progressives believed that these reforms would improve American political life, making the nation more democratic.
